About The Role.

Reporting to the Director Brand Building and IMC, the Sr. Manager Brand Building & IMC - Foodservice is a dynamic marketing leader and strategic partner to the North America Foodservice marketing organization. This role plays a critical part in shaping brand-building strategies, driving integrated marketing communications (IMC), and ensuring executional excellence across key Foodservice brands. Working closely with brand teams, agency partners, and cross-functional stakeholders, you will lead the development and execution of impactful, insight-driven marketing programs that strengthen brand equity, drive business results, and advance marketing effectiveness.

What You’ll Be Doing.
  • Lead the integrated planning process for Foodservice brands, from campaign briefing through execution, measurement, and post-campaign learning.
  • Develop and execute integrated marketing communications strategies for brand-equity-focused Foodservice brands, including creative development, media planning, partnerships, earned media, and production.
  • Guide product-focused Foodservice brands through the integrated marketing process, ensuring alignment across budgets, timelines, deliverables, and channels.
  • Partner with brand teams to create clear, inspiring, and strategically grounded agency briefs that address consumer needs, brand ambitions, and business challenges.
  • Collaborate with media agency partners to identify target audiences and develop data-driven, full-funnel media strategies across paid, owned, and earned channels.
  • Build strong relationships with internal stakeholders and external agency partners to deliver best-in-class marketing programs and maximize business impact.
  • Influence and advise cross-functional teams including Brand Marketing, Consumer Insights, Shopper Marketing, and agency partners through strategic recommendations and thought leadership.
  • Drive executional excellence by managing timelines, facilitating collaboration, connecting integrated agency teams, and ensuring successful campaign delivery.
  • Develop and execute a campaign effectiveness learning agenda, leveraging insights and measurement to improve future marketing performance.
  • Educate teams on evolving marketing trends, media best practices, consumer behavior, and Foodservice industry insights while fostering a culture of innovation, curiosity, and continuous improvement.
What You’ll Need To Be Successful.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Advertising, Business, or a related field required; MBA preferred.
  • 7+ years of marketing, integrated marketing communications (IMC), or brand-building experience within the Consumer Packaged Goods (CPG) industry.
  • Foodservice marketing experience preferred.
  • Demonstrated experience leading internal and agency teams through full-funnel, omni-channel marketing programs, including paid media, earned media, social media, experiential marketing, partnerships, creator/influencer programs, shopper marketing, and brand activations.
  • Strong strategic thinking skills with the ability to balance big-picture vision and detailed execution.
  • Proven track record translating consumer insights into impactful marketing strategies and business results.
  • Exceptional relationship-building and influencing skills with the ability to engage cross-functional teams and external partners.
  • High emotional intelligence, self-awareness, and leadership presence that fosters collaboration and positive team dynamics.
  • Ability to adapt and thrive in fast-paced, complex, and ambiguous environments while maintaining accountability and focus on results.
  • Strong project management and organ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ities and deliver projects on schedule.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ft PowerPoint, Excel, and Word.
  • Passion for consumer behavior, food trends, innovation, and continuous learning.
